After settling down the scores with destiny, LEO Club of NITR finally burst into action when it held its much awaited orientation on 9 August (Thursday). Leo’s orientation always being a plethora of fun and excitement undoubtedly extended its aura for this academic session as well.

Despite intervened by rain, the event saw a huge gathering. The event kicks start at 6:00 pm. Firstly the students were given a glimpse of the club’s ethics and projects followed by a presentation by the second years. Especially, a video of the club’s social service and appeal for kindness was much appreciated and mesmerised the gathering.
Quiz, games and fillers kept everyone busy throughout the evening. To soothe every masculine heart with pride, this time the epic Battle of Sexes was won by the boys. And the Leo’s trademark “The Chosen One” for this year was given to Wasim Sajid. With fun videos, music and Leo’s hard work and effort, the evening was a memorable one for the juniors.
The Induction process was carried out on Saturday morning. Though again hindered by rain, the healthy gathering for the induction process stands as a testimony to the successful orientation. The induction process consisted of group discussion followed by personal interview. A total of 17 new members have been inducted to the club.
William Shakespeare’s “All’s well that ends well” aptly describes the journey of the Leo Club of this year. After lots of hurdles, the Leos are all set to roar now with new members and get themselves busy in what they do best i.e “Social Service” with little spices of fun in it.
